Official title:
Effect of Consuming Red Furu On Serum Vitamin B12, Homocysteine And Other Cardio-Metabolic Risk Factors In Healthy Young Volunteers: A Randomized Controlled Trial

The aim of the present study is to investigate the effect of red furu (Chinese fermented soybean product) consumption on serum vitamin B12, Homocysteine concentration and other cardio-metabolic risk factors in healthy young volunteers.
